Definition and Scope of Cervical Cancer Vaccines

Cervical cancer vaccines are biological preparations designed to stimulate an immune response that protects against HPV infections, the primary cause of cervical cancer. The market includes preventive vaccines, which protect individuals before exposure to HPV, and therapeutic vaccines, which aim to treat existing infections or cancerous lesions. These vaccines are delivered through hospitals, clinics, and government immunization programs, and are developed using molecular-based, vector-based, and other emerging technologies. The scope of the market spans both developed and developing regions, where vaccination efforts are key to reducing cervical cancer prevalence.

Market Drivers

• Rising Global Burden of Cervical Cancer: Increasing prevalence of HPV-related cervical cancer cases, particularly in low- and middle-income countries, is driving demand for effective vaccines.

• Government Immunization Programs and Awareness Campaigns: National vaccination initiatives, particularly targeting adolescent girls, are expanding vaccine coverage and market penetration.

• Technological Advancements in Vaccine Development: Innovations such as molecular-based and vector-based vaccine platforms are enhancing efficacy, safety, and accessibility of cervical cancer vaccines.

• Growing Public-Private Partnerships: Collaborations between governments, NGOs, and pharmaceutical companies are increasing access to vaccines in underserved regions.

Market Restraints

• High Vaccine Costs: The relatively high price of cervical cancer vaccines poses challenges in low-income countries, limiting widespread adoption.

• Supply Chain and Distribution Barriers: Logistical issues, particularly in rural or underdeveloped regions, hinder vaccine availability and coverage.

• Vaccine Hesitancy and Lack of Awareness: Misconceptions about vaccine safety and low awareness of HPV-related risks reduce vaccination rates in some regions.

• Regulatory and Clinical Challenges for Therapeutic Vaccines: Development and approval of therapeutic vaccines face higher complexities compared to preventive vaccines.

Opportunities

• Introduction of Affordable Vaccines: Development of low-cost vaccines and tiered pricing strategies can significantly expand access in developing markets.

• Expansion of Therapeutic Vaccine Segment: Increasing research into therapeutic HPV vaccines creates new opportunities for cancer treatment.

• Integration into National Immunization Schedules: Growing inclusion of HPV vaccines in government-led immunization programs will enhance market growth.

• Rising Focus on Women’s Health Initiatives: Increasing investments in women’s healthcare and preventive oncology create long-term opportunities.

Regional Analysis

• North America: Holds a dominant share due to strong healthcare infrastructure, early adoption of HPV vaccination programs, and supportive government policies.

• Europe: Significant growth driven by high awareness, favorable reimbursement policies, and proactive government vaccination campaigns.

• Asia-Pacific: Expected to be the fastest-growing region, fueled by rising cervical cancer burden, expanding healthcare access, and government-led immunization drives in India, China, and Southeast Asia.

• Latin America: Countries like Brazil and Mexico are implementing large-scale vaccination campaigns, driving growth in both public and private healthcare sectors.

• Middle East & Africa: Although adoption is slower due to affordability and awareness barriers, rising government focus on cancer prevention and international aid programs are creating growth opportunities.
